Lisamma

/L-IY-S-AH-M-M-AA/

Girl Christian Malayalam origin IndianMalayali

Mother Elizabeth, the Malayali rendering of the biblical matriarch softened by the suffix of maternal respect — Lisamma combines Lisa (Elizabeth) with 'amma' (mother), a Kerala naming convention that honours both the biblical original and the Indian reverence for motherhood

Meaning & origin

Yes — Lisamma is a Christian girl name of Malayalam origin, meaning “Mother Elizabeth, the Malayali rendering of the biblical matriarch softened by the suffix of maternal respect — Lisamma combines Lisa (Elizabeth) with 'amma' (mother), a Kerala naming convention that honours both the biblical original and the Indian reverence for motherhood”.

Lisamma is a girl's name of Malayalam origin, traditionally used in Christian families. The name means "Mother Elizabeth, the Malayali rendering of the biblical matriarch softened by the suffix of maternal respect — Lisamma combines Lisa (Elizabeth) with 'amma' (mother), a Kerala naming convention that honours both the biblical original and the Indian reverence for motherhood" and belongs to the Love cluster — names for children loved deeply before they arrive.

Common among Indian, Malayali families, Lisamma carries cultural weight that goes beyond its dictionary definition — it's a name with a story and a community.
